    Several days of Independence Day celebrations and fireworks

    Slidell Heritage Festival
    June 29, Heritage Park
    Music from Rockin’ Dopsie Jr & The Zydeco Twisters and Karen Waldrup plus lots of stuff for the kids, food and fireworks. $15 for adults, 12 and under free.

    Sparks in the Park
    June 29, Bogue Falaya Park Covington
    Celebrating America's Independence Day with loads of food, music and fun for all ages. Picnics welcome, but food and drinks available for sale. Free event.

    Uncle Sam Jam
    July 3rd, Metairie's Lafreniere Park
    Chapel Hart headlines the event that also includes the Marine Corps Band and fireworks. Free but VIP parking and passes available.

    Light Up the Lakefront
    July 3rd, Mandeville
    The fun includes a military tribute, music from Tyler Kinchens and the Right Pieces, kids tent, food trucks, games, crafts and fireworks show over the lake. Starts at 6pm. Free.

    St Charles Parish Independence Day Celebration
    July 3rd, West Bank Bridge Park in Luling
    Annual celebration with a fireworks show to highlight the night along with food, music and fun. Free.

    City Park 3rd of July Celebration
    July 3rd, New Orleans City Park's Great Lawn
    Marine Forces Reserve Band start at 7:15pm before the fireworks show after dark. Free.

    Go 4th on the River
    July 4th, New Orleans Riverfront
    Huge fireworks display, red white and blue water sprayed from a boat, and CNN will showcase the fireworks display this year. Free.

    St Bernard Salutes America
    July 4th, Civic Center Grounds in Chalmette
    Music from The Top Cats and Adam Pearce with food and drinks for sale. Event begins at 5:30pm. Fireworks. Free.

    Madisonville Old Fashioned 4th of July
    July 4th, Madisonville Town Hall
    All-day event along the Tchefuncte with games and fun followed by fireworks. Free.

    Abita Springs 4th of July Celebration
    July 4th, Abita Springs Trailhead
    Free family event with music from Four Unplugged, vendors and fireworks. Free.
